site stats

Rebase interactive

Webb30 mars 2024 · The Interactive Rebase dialog will be displayed containing the list of all commits in the current branch that were made after the selected commit. You can perform the following changes to the branch history: Change the order in which commits should be applied: use the and buttons to move commits up and down the list. WebbGit opens the last three commits in your terminal text editor and describes all the interactive rebase options you can use. The default option is pick, which maintains the commit unchanged.Replace the keyword pick according to the operation you want to perform in each commit. To do so, edit the commits in your terminal's text editor.

Git Rebase - How Tow Use Git Rebase W3Docs Online Git Tutorial

Webba user-friendly interactive rebase editor to easily configure an interactive rebase session terminal links — ctrl+click on autolinks in the integrated terminal to quickly jump to more details for commits, branches, tags, and more rich remote provider integrations — GitHub, GitLab, Gitea, Gerrit, GoogleSource, Bitbucket, Azure DevOps Webb:books: 编程语言语法基础与工程实践,JavaScript Java Python Go Rust CPP Swift - CS-Notes/Rebase.md at master · wx-chevalier/CS-Notes jewsons chipping norton https://marquebydesign.com

Git rebasing: What is it and how can you use it? - Scott Logic

WebbGit rebase gives you the power to modify your history, and interactive rebasing allows you to do so without leaving a “messy” trail. This creates the freedom to make and correct … Webb15 mars 2024 · git rebase 命令可以用于将一个分支的修改合并到另一个分支上。 ... 分支上从 commit1 到 commit3 的提交移到 master 分支上:`git rebase --onto master feature commit1~3` 2. `--interactive` 或 `-i`: 允许交互式的 rebase 操作,可以对提交进行编辑、删除、修改等操作。 Interactive Rebase helps you optimize and clean up your commit history. It covers many different use cases, some of which allow you to to the following: 1. edit an old commit message 2. delete a commit 3. squash/combine multiple commits 4. reorder commits 5. fix old commits 6. split/reopen old commits for editing Visa mer In a nutshell, and without exaggeration, interactive rebase can help you become a better developer, by allowing you to create a clean and well … Visa mer Like a couple of other Git tools, interactive rebase “rewrites history”. This means that, when you manipulate a series of commits using interactive … Visa mer One of the very popular use cases of interactive rebase is that you can edit an old commit message after the fact. You might be aware that git … Visa mer Although there are many different things that interactive rebase can be used for, the basic workflowis always the same. Once you’ve firmly understood this basic mechanism, interactive rebase will lose its air of “complex … Visa mer install chrome on fire tablet hd 8

git利用rebase修改历史提交记录 前端开发者说

Category:get rebase --interactive just shows

Tags:Rebase interactive

Rebase interactive

git“ rebase –preserve-merges”到底是做什么的(为什么?) 码农家园

WebbIntelliJ IDEA Pro Tips: Using Git Interactive Rebase. YouTube · IntelliJ IDEA by JetBrains 3:15 Aug 10, 2024. 9 key moments in this video. How to squash and rebase a Pull Request using IntelliJ. YouTube · Georgios Andrianakis 6:02 … Webb25 juli 2024 · rebase 한 번도 안써서 방법을 모르는 분들을 위한 글 처음 코딩을 배우면서 프로젝트를 할 때는 git merge만 사용했다. 개발자로서 처음으로 다른 개발자와 협업을 하면서 깔끔하게 commit을 관리할 수 있는 rebase 방법을 익히게 되었다. 나처럼 한 번도 git rebase를 써본 적 없는 분들을 위해 내가 지금 쓰고 있는...

Rebase interactive

Did you know?

Webb3 nov. 2024 · Другие возможности interactive rebase С помощью интерактивного rebase можно существенно изменить историю git-репозитория. Из других наиболее полезных возможностей этой команды я бы выделил объединение и разделение коммитов. Благодаря этим приемам историю можно сделать более аккуратной. WebbRebase a branch Rebases are very common operations in Git, and have these options: Regular rebases. This type of rebase can be done through the command line and the GitLab UI. Interactive rebases give more flexibility by enabling you to specify how to handle each commit. Interactive rebases must be done on the command line.

Webb27 aug. 2024 · In interactive mode, you can mark commits with the action "edit". However, this does not necessarily mean that git rebase expects the result of this edit to be exactly one commit. Indeed, you can undo the commit, or you can add other commits. This can be used to split a commit into two: o Start an interactive rebase with git rebase -i WebbYou can review these changes by reading the commit messages or even looking at the changesets for each one. Now, if we want to put our commit on top of the remote ones, we can choose the first commit in the view (commit: dd8f05a), right-click and choose rebase: If there are conflicts you’ll need to work through the standard interactive rebase ...

WebbMerge branch 'js/mingw-fixes' / rebase-interactive.h 2024-04-22: Junio C Hamano: Merge branch 'jc/missing-ref-store-fix' WebbRebase is an action in Git that allows you to rewrite commits from one Git branch to another branch. Essentially, Git rebase is deleting commits from one branch and adding them to another. In this article, we will cover the following topics related to the Git rebase command: How to Git Rebase in the Command Line

Webb這個 git rebase通常用來分支的問題(我們在之後的章節才會講到 git 的分支) 不過 git rebase有提供一個叫做「互動模式」的功能,可以讓我們很方便的處理多個 patch 讓我們可以輕鬆的抽掉單一個 patch 或變更 patch 的順序 使用 git rebase -i 啟動「互動模式」 $ git rebase -i # 啟動 rebase 互動模式 $ git rebase - …

Webb2 juni 2024 · Go back 6 commits with: git rebase -i HEAD~6 This will start an interactive rebase. On the top we have our 6 commits listed, each of them has a pick in front of them. Below are some of the... jewsons common brickWebbGit的 rebase 命令文档非常简短: 1 2 3 4 5 6 --preserve-merges Instead of ignoring merges, try to recreate them. This uses the --interactive machinery internally, but combining it with the --interactive option explicitly is generally not a good idea unless you know what you are doing (see BUGS below). 那么当您使用 --preserve-merges 时会发生什么呢? 它与默认行 … jewsons corrugated roofing sheetsWebb3 nov. 2014 · Interactive Rebase git rebase re-applies commits, one by one, in order, from your current branch onto another. It accepts several options and parameters, so that’s a … jewsons chorley phone numberhttp://xlab.zju.edu.cn/git/help/topics/git/git_rebase.md jewsons corby branchWebbPer eseguire il rebase del primo commit, dobbiamo ricorrere a questa specifica sintassi di git: git rebase -i --root. Questo comando apre l’editor di default mostrandoci l’unico commit presente più o meno in questo modo: pick f7fde4a Change the commit message but push the same commit # Rebase 9fdb3bd..f7fde4a onto 9fdb3bd # # Commands: # p ... install chrome on macbook proWebbgit交互式重基压缩到下一次提交,git,squash,git-squash,git-interactive-rebase,Git,Squash,Git Squash,Git Interactive Rebase,在Git中,我可以使用一个交互式的rebase来重写历史,这很好,因为在我的feature分支中,当我探索不同的重构和实现方法时,我用部分工作的代码进行了大量的提交 在将分支重定基址或合并到master之前 ... jewsons colwick phone numberWebb17 juli 2013 · Open version control tab ( View -> Tool windows -> Version Control or using Alt+9 ) goto log tab under version control tool window. select the commit where you … install chrome on linux mint